Well, I guess you and I have very different opinions on what a friend is, and of course I don't know the background. But I respect your decision. I just went in and re-read your original post. I think I misunderstood some things, so let me see if I'm getting this right: 1) It's a $45K debt? Yikes! 2) D-ex added you to an existing BofA cc? 3) D-ex stopped paying the card and BofA pulled $6K from a joint savings account? My first question is did YOU sign anything accepting responsibility for the BofA Account? I suspect he only added you as an AU. If that's the case, then I don't believe you have any legal responsibility to pay. If you don't remember signing for responsibility, find out ASAP. Did you ever charge anything on the card? If so, there might be a theory that you accepted responsibility, but I'd say probably only for the purchases you made and nothing that he made. If you never signed for responsibility, I suspect (given the size of the debt) that it will take a sternly-written letter from an attorney to BofA and the CA to get this taken care of (i.e., removed from your reports and a written acknowledgement from BofA that you never had responsibility for the debt). If you do get written acknowledgement, KEEP IT FOREVER as this debt is likely to get passed around from CA to CA. CERTAINLY DON'T FILE BK UNTIL YOU KNOW FOR SURE THAT YOU ARE LEGALLY RESPONSIBLE FOR THIS ITEM. Answering to "friendship " matter, I could sue him but all effort would be worthless.
